Lynette,

There are a series of classes for reports in isysprint. You build your report cursor in a subclass of ireportdetailobj and add it to your subclassing of icriteriareportdialoguefrm. The base class methods and controls allow for print previewing, export to excel and a host of options. You certainly can modify the behavior of these at the subclass level.

<i><font color="#663300">I have a report that has a picture for each record. Crystal Reports can't handle this without a LOT of messing around. But the native Fox report writer can. So for this report I need to use the Report writer.

I've never done that within a Codebook appl, in fact ALL other reports are in Crystal, this will be an exception. Do I write the report as a class????? Not sure how to proceed under the codebook framework.
